Your next steps

What to fix first

Focus on the changes that matter. Keep what makes the logo work.

1

Fine-tune balance between the descender flourish of 'g' and overall horizontal alignment for optimal symmetry.

Medium priority Low effort

The current flourish under 'g' is slightly heavy relative to text, mildly impacting the symmetry and alignment.

Enhances optical balance and logo polish, reducing subtle visual tension.

Brief & logo match

From the original review
  • Hungarian Coffee Shop With Earthy Natural Tones

    The design uses warm olive and brown-green hues, clean serifed lettering, and a plant motif, fulfilling the brief for natural earthiness in a café context.

  • ‘g’ Represents Plants And Trees Growing Out From Seeds

    The stylized 'g' with leaves visually suggests growth from a seed, aptly representing the intended concept.

5/5

Legibility

  • Both 'magonc' and 'KÁVÉZÓ' are clearly readable; display type feels approachable.
4/5

Originality

  • Integrating leaves with the 'g' is conceptually fitting and adds uniqueness.
  • Serif treatment generally familiar for café industry; not entirely distinctive.
5/5

Color harmony

  • Earthy green and brown tones fit organic, natural, and coffee shop themes; harmonious and restrained palette.
